A systems approach to medication safety in care homes: Understanding the medication system, investigating medication errors and identifying the requirements of a safe medication system

In the year 2000, the United Kingdom government produced a report called "Organisation With a Memory" in response to the problem of safety in the healthcare sector and committed to reduce the number of serious medication errors. Whilst patient safety research in other healthcare settings such as the primary and secondary care has been under way for the past two decades, patient safety research in care homes has largely been neglected. This thesis presents the findings of the first large-scale epidemiological study of the prevalence and types of medication errors in England that was conducted as part of a wider study.
